Maui Okinawa Kenjin Kai is located in Wailuku, HI. The organization was established in 1980. According to its NTEE Classification (A23) the organization is classified as: Cultural & Ethnic Awareness, under the broad grouping of Arts, Culture & Humanities and related organizations. This organization is an independent organization and not affiliated with a larger national or regional group of organizations. Maui Okinawa Kenjin Kai is a 501(c)(3) and as such, is described as a "Charitable or Religous organization or a private foundation" by the IRS.
For the year ending 12/2021, Maui Okinawa Kenjin Kai generated $42.8k in total revenue. This represents a relatively dramatic decline in revenue. Over the past 7 years, the organization has seen revenues fall by an average of (6.6%) each year. All expenses for the organization totaled $59.2k during the year ending 12/2021. As we would expect to see with falling revenues, expenses have declined by (8.1%) per year over the past 7 years. Describe the Organization's Mission:
Part 3 - Line 1
TO PROMOTE FELLOWSHIP AND MUTUAL UNDERSTANDING AMONG ITS MEMBERS AND THE GREATER OKINAWAN COMMUNITY - AND TO PROMOTE AND PERPETUATE OKINAWAN HERITAGE, CULTURE AND THE ARTS
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3 - Line 4a
PROMOTION AND PERPETUATION OF THE OKINAWAN HERITAGE CULTURE AND ARTS THROUGH CULTURAL EVENTS AND PROGRAMS
PROMOTION OF INTELLECTUAL WELFARE OF YOUTHS THROUGH SCHOLARSHIP
